Jessica Petereit
Engineering & Technology / Marine Sciences and Engineering
AD Scientific Index ID: 5697595
Alfred Wegener Institute Helmholtz Centre for Polar and Marine Research
person_outline
Jessica Petereit's MOST POPULAR ARTICLES